An Independence poetry contest is being presented as a way to kindle patriotic spirit in Malaysia.
The article describes poetry as beautiful words arranged into extended stanzas that express the writerโs inner voice, feelings and thoughts for a wider audience. Because poems reflect their creatorsโ emotions and ideas, their meaning may be understood differently by each reader.
Readers interpret poetry through their own experiences and the depth of their knowledge, giving the contest a personal as well as patriotic dimension.
